About

The Cutoff Trail is a short, 0.1-mile hiking route located in Durango, Colorado, on the Western Slope. Situated at an elevation of 6,874 feet, the trail is classified as moderate difficulty. Evidence indicates the route is brief, with typical completion times ranging from immediate to approximately three minutes, suggesting it functions primarily as a connector or access spur rather than a destination hike itself. Parking is available at the trailhead. The trail is accessible year-round, open from January through December. While some sources describe it as potentially steep due to its short length, the primary utility appears to be providing access to the broader trail network in the Durango area.
